Subject: Search relevance tuning — heads up for support

Hey team, we just shipped a tuning pass to Quillfind's ranking on staging. Short version: exact-title matches now outrank fuzzy synonyms, and stale listings get demoted harder. If customers report "my item vanished," it probably just dropped a page — check recency first. Full notes are on the wiki. If you need to reference this change when escalating, quote the build token right below.

session token of kahag-bawip = htk6_729d08

**Escalation — Sproutly Watering Scheduler**

If scheduled watering jobs miss two consecutive windows, restart the Sproutly dispatcher. Still failing? Check valve-controller heartbeats in the Greenline dashboard. Mark the tenant affected in the tracker. Do not edit cron entries directly. For anything involving hardware faults or multi-tenant impact, escalate to the orchard platform team at the address below.

alerts address for kafof-bagag: kasael@olvarqdyn.corp

Alert: the Gridwright crossword generator is emitting puzzles with unsolvable corners after Tuesday's dictionary refresh. Roughly 4% of generated grids fail the solver check, up from a 0.1% baseline, and retries are inflating batch latency. Generation is paused for the daily edition pending a wordlist rollback. Route findings or rollback blockers to the address below.

escalation mailbox, kaweg-kahif: druwyn.sordor@nelvroworks.corp